A Bridge Between Worlds
Swami Vivekananda (1863–1902) was an Indian monk and philosopher who introduced the wisdom of Vedanta and Yoga to the West, most famously at the 1893 Parliament of Religions. His message of universal respect and inner strength electrified audiences. In a short life, he left a lasting mark on the world's spiritual landscape.
Strength Is Life
Vivekananda urged people to believe in their own infinite potential and to arise, awake, and stop not till the goal is reached. He taught that strength — of body, mind, and spirit — is the foundation of a meaningful life. His call to fearless self-belief still stirs the young today.
